How Data Can Improve Last-Mile Delivery

Shipchain

These systems can be another tool for managers to use when tackling daily tasks or long-term projects. For example, a manager struggling with late deliveries can review delivery route data and find out that a specific route is causing these issues, and can then suggest an alternate course to take.
